### 14:22 — Ledger drift detected

The Pennywheel loyalty-points ledger showed a 0.4% mismatch against the nightly reconciliation job. On-call paused accrual writes and replayed events from the Tallybridge stream. Drift traced to a duplicate consumer started during the morning deploy. Replay completed at 15:07 with zero residual mismatch. The offending deploy is identified by the trace token below.

session token of kajeg-tawif = htk3_45b

## Deployment

SproutClock runs as a single container behind the Fernhaven reverse proxy. Deploys are triggered by tagging a release; the pipeline builds, runs the schedule-simulation tests, and rolls out with zero downtime. Database migrations apply automatically on startup.

Rollbacks: redeploy the previous tag. State is in the database, not the container.

At startup the scheduler loads the following configuration values.

service settings:
[pelius]
port = 7000
region = north-2
host = pelius.tolvaqhq.internal
team = casax
timeout_ms = 2000
retries = 1

Alert: monthly partition creation failed for the Ledgerbarn metrics store. Plugin authors should note that any plugin writing to partitioned tables must target the current month's partition explicitly; writes to a missing partition are rejected rather than routed to a default. Until the partition job recovers, buffer writes locally. The partition naming scheme and retry policy are documented here.

wiki page, kahog-hahig: https://vault.zemvargrid.internal/display/deploy/repo/settings/merge_requests/job/settings/6f3b933774dbc5320a4daa18

Briefing for leadership review — finance team, Tornell Optics. Subject: pricing of the Clarivue lens line. Margins have compressed to 22% against a 30% target, driven by component costs. Three repricing scenarios are modelled in the appendix, each with cash-flow implications. The preferred scenario is identified in the confidential note below.

internal memo for tagef-hadup: Gross margin on Ulaath came in at 15 percent against a plan of 5 percent. Only 7 of the 120 pilot accounts renewed Ulaath, so a churn review is set for October 15.